As a boat owner, you're likely aware of the importance of keeping your vessel in good condition to guarantee a better resale value when you opt to part with it. Enhancing your boat not only enhances its aesthetic and performance but also raises its market value, making it simpler to sell when the time is right. Below, we'll explore some key upgrades that you can weigh to increase the resale value of your boat.
First and foremost, prioritize the outer surface of your boat. A immaculately kept and stylish exterior can substantially affect the resale value of your watercraft. Ponder upgrading your boat's paint or recoating its body to a shiny finish. A gleaming , sophisticated exterior not only looks great but also safeguards the boat from the harsh conditions of the climate .
Besides the exterior , refurbishing the inner space of your boat can also create a significant impact on its resale value. Consider exchanging the old decorations and refurbishing the cabinets and decking. A recently renovated inside provides the boat a more contemporary and welcoming environment, making it more desirable to prospective buyers.
Another key aspect to focus on is the engine and technical systems. A technically sound boat is a significant benefit, and upgrading your engine to a more advanced one can substantially boost the resale value. Ponder having your boat's propulsion system maintained regularly and maintaining a repair log to show its status.
Modernizing your boat's electronics and steering systems is also essential for a better resale value. Consider investing in state-of-the-art GPS equipment, depth finders , and other control equipment that will offer prospective buyers with a reliable and accurate means of steering .
In conclusion, ponder incorporating some luxury upgrades to your boat to set it apart from others on the market . Some possibilities involve integrating a generator , adding a integrated sound system, or even integrating a compact water system . These upgrades not only improve the capabilities of your boat but also render it more attractive to would-be buyers.
